i may have some info on Doc. i use to draw for him and then apprenticed in 1970-74, before Trader Jim. (840 4th st SD CA) I know where some of the archive is. rob monk
I have a Doc Webb tattoo that I got in San Diego in 1968. It is a WWI Navy poster girl. I was not drunk, and it hurt.! Doc Webb told me in a gruff voice, "do you want to look stupid [half done tattoo}...kid bite on this stick." If I remember correctly it cost $10. His shop was located on a side street off the main drag in San Diego..
